Compass for map used in the following way:

  • Place the compass with its long side on the map in a horizontal position, parallel to the route line you want to follow.
  • Rotate the compass so that the "N" points to the north of the map or the lines of the capsule are parallel to the lines of the map.
  • The indication of the compass shows your course in degrees.
  • Turn your body while holding the compass so that the red part of the needle points to the "N", meaning it is above the arrow of the red capsule.
  • Now the arrow on the plate shows your course. Take a mark on this course, e.g., a tree, and proceed.

Body: Polycarbonate

Components: Brass, Iron

Compass: Polycarbonate cover

Dimensions: 10.9 x 6.2 cm

Weight: 50 g
